Nepal’s active taxpayer base reaches 7.91 million after 911,614 new registrations in FY 2025/26

KATHMANDU: Nepal’s active taxpayer base rose to 7,910,964 by the end of fiscal year 2025/26 (2082/83 BS) after 911,614 new registrations for PAN, VAT, and Excise Duty, according to the Inland Revenue Department (IRD).

The department attributed the growth to expanded digital services, simplified registration through taxpayer service offices and local governments, and continued efforts to widen the tax net. A year earlier, the country had 6,999,350 active PAN taxpayers.

Individual PAN registrations continued to dominate, reaching 5,696,708, with 793,986 new registrations during the year. Business PAN registrations stood at 2,175,092, including 114,334 newly registered firms and companies.

The number of VAT-registered taxpayers increased to 378,268 after 26,533 new registrations, while excise permit holders rose to 132,672, with 7,675 new taxpayers added. Withholding Tax PAN (W-PAN) registrations also climbed to 39,164, up by 3,294 over the fiscal year.
